[kontact] [Bug 471944] New: Kontact crashed while trying to enable calendars in KOrganizer

2023-07-04 Thread Adam Jimerson
https://bugs.kde.org/show_bug.cgi?id=471944

Bug ID: 471944
   Summary: Kontact crashed while trying to enable calendars in
KOrganizer
Classification: Applications
   Product: kontact
   Version: unspecified
  Platform: Archlinux
OS: Linux
Status: REPORTED
  Keywords: drkonqi
  Severity: crash
  Priority: NOR
 Component: general
  Assignee: kdepim-bugs@kde.org
  Reporter: vend...@gmail.com
  Target Milestone: ---

Application: kontact (5.23.2 (23.04.2))

Qt Version: 5.15.10
Frameworks Version: 5.107.0
Operating System: Linux 6.4.1-arch1-1 x86_64
Windowing System: X11
Distribution: "Arch Linux"
DrKonqi: 5.27.6 [KCrashBackend]

-- Information about the crash:
In KOrganizer I have several calendars setup that live on Google Calendar. When
I opened up KOrganizer both my Google accounts and the associated calendars
were not displayed in the UI, only the default "Birthdays & Anniversaries" and
the "Search" options were listed. To fix this I went to Settings -> Configure
KOrganizer -> Calendars -> (Select one of my two Google Accounts) -> Modify.
Once that page loaded my calendars got refreshed and the account and the
associated calendars were once again visible in the UI. Unfortunatley while the
calendars where syncing Kontact crashed.

The crash can be reproduced sometimes.

-- Backtrace:
Application: Kontact (kontact), signal: Segmentation fault
Content of s_kcrashErrorMessage: std::unique_ptr = {get() = }
[KCrash Handler]
#6  0x7fa08c3fbbd7 in
EventViews::AgendaView::calendar2(QSharedPointer
const&) const (this=, incidence=) at
/usr/src/debug/eventviews/eventviews-23.04.2/src/agenda/agendaview.cpp:1227
#7  0x7fa08c406c63 in
EventViews::AgendaView::displayIncidence(QSharedPointer
const&, bool) (this=this@entry=0x55faca8dd150, incidence=...,
createSelected=createSelected@entry=false) at
/usr/src/debug/eventviews/eventviews-23.04.2/src/agenda/agendaview.cpp:1981
#8  0x7fa08c40865f in EventViews::AgendaView::fillAgenda()
(this=0x55faca8dd150) at
/usr/src/debug/eventviews/eventviews-23.04.2/src/agenda/agendaview.cpp:1947
#9  0x7fa1046d06a7 in QtPrivate::QSlotObjectBase::call(QObject*, void**)
(a=0x7fffa32bd240, r=, this=0x55faca9472a0, this=, r=, a=) at
../../include/QtCore/../../src/corelib/kernel/qobjectdefs_impl.h:398
#10 doActivate(QObject*, int, void**) (sender=0x7fa0c0043620,
signal_index=7, argv=0x7fffa32bd240) at kernel/qobject.cpp:3925
#11 0x7fa078225310 in CalendarView::updateConfig() (this=0x7fa0c0043620) at
/usr/src/debug/korganizer/korganizer-23.04.2/src/calendarview.cpp:555
#12 0x7fa1046d06a7 in QtPrivate::QSlotObjectBase::call(QObject*, void**)
(a=0x7fffa32bd330, r=, this=0x55facaabf300, this=, r=, a=) at
../../include/QtCore/../../src/corelib/kernel/qobjectdefs_impl.h:398
#13 doActivate(QObject*, int, void**) (sender=0x55facaa2d720,
signal_index=12, argv=0x7fffa32bd330) at kernel/qobject.cpp:3925
#14 0x7fa10596ee3e in KCMultiDialogPrivate::apply() (this=)
at /usr/src/debug/kcmutils/kcmutils-5.107.0/src/kcmultidialog.cpp:404
#15 0x7fa10596ef13 in KCMultiDialog::slotOkClicked() (this=0x55facaa2d720)
at /usr/src/debug/kcmutils/kcmutils-5.107.0/src/kcmultidialog.h:31
#16 0x7fa1046d06a7 in QtPrivate::QSlotObjectBase::call(QObject*, void**)
(a=0x7fffa32bd4e0, r=, this=0x55facad40b10, this=, r=, a=) at
../../include/QtCore/../../src/corelib/kernel/qobjectdefs_impl.h:398
#17 doActivate(QObject*, int, void**) (sender=0x55facaac5c30,
signal_index=9, argv=0x7fffa32bd4e0) at kernel/qobject.cpp:3925
#18 0x7fa10545c357 in QAbstractButton::clicked(bool)
(this=this@entry=0x55facaac5c30, _t1=) at
.moc/moc_qabstractbutton.cpp:308
#19 0x7fa10545ec0a in QAbstractButtonPrivate::emitClicked()
(this=this@entry=0x55facaac5c70) at widgets/qabstractbutton.cpp:416
#20 0x7fa10546010c in QAbstractButtonPrivate::click() (this=0x55facaac5c70)
at widgets/qabstractbutton.cpp:409
#21 0x7fa1054602b0 in QAbstractButton::mouseReleaseEvent(QMouseEvent*)
(this=0x55facaac5c30, e=0x7fffa32bda60) at widgets/qabstractbutton.cpp:1045
#22 0x7fa1053af1e1 in QWidget::event(QEvent*) (this=0x55facaac5c30,
event=0x7fffa32bda60) at kernel/qwidget.cpp:8671
#23 0x7fa10537893f in QApplicationPrivate::notify_helper(QObject*, QEvent*)
(this=this@entry=0x55fac40751b0, receiver=receiver@entry=0x55facaac5c30,
e=e@entry=0x7fffa32bda60) at kernel/qapplication.cpp:3640
#24 0x7fa10537ddef in QApplication::notify(QObject*, QEvent*)
(this=, receiver=0x55facaac5c30, e=0x7fffa32bda60) at
kernel/qapplication.cpp:3084
#25 0x7fa10469b778 in QCoreApplication::notifyInternal2(QObject*, QEvent*)
(receiver=0x55facaac5c30, event=0x7fffa32bda60) at
kernel/qcoreapplication.cpp:1064
#26 0x7fa10469b803 in QCoreApplication::sendSpontaneousEvent(QObject*,
QEvent*) (receiver=, event=) at
kernel/qcoreapplication.cpp:1474
#27 0x7fa10537c12a in 

[kmail2] [Bug 471911] Fetch new key automatically if a key is expired

2023-07-04 Thread Andre Heinecke
https://bugs.kde.org/show_bug.cgi?id=471911

--- Comment #2 from Andre Heinecke  ---
I have referred this in our task to update the key selection dialog in KMail so
that we keep it in mind there. In that keyresolver this might already have been
fixed. https://dev.gnupg.org/T6198

-- 
You are receiving this mail because:
You are the assignee for the bug.

[kmail2] [Bug 471911] Fetch new key automatically if a key is expired

2023-07-04 Thread Andre Heinecke
https://bugs.kde.org/show_bug.cgi?id=471911

Andre Heinecke  changed:

   What|Removed |Added

 CC||aheine...@gnupg.org

--- Comment #1 from Andre Heinecke  ---
If you look in Kleopatra under the column "source". Does it say WKD? In that
case GnuPG should do this, sadly it does not do it automatically but only if we
retrigger a --locate-key so KMail might have to do that.

-- 
You are receiving this mail because:
You are the assignee for the bug.

[kmail2] [Bug 452296] Email won't be encrypted automatically

2023-07-04 Thread Andre Heinecke
https://bugs.kde.org/show_bug.cgi?id=452296

Andre Heinecke  changed:

   What|Removed |Added

 Resolution|--- |WORKSFORME
 CC||aheine...@gnupg.org
 Status|REPORTED|RESOLVED

--- Comment #1 from Andre Heinecke  ---
This works as intended for me. If encryption is possible, meaning that for
every recipient there is a valid encryption key found the encryption is
automatically toggled. That was the intention of that feature. I think you are
looking for something like "Always encrypt" which would then bring up the
keyselection dialog in case no keys were found. I am not sure if there is such
an option but you can maybe achive this by changing your address book entry to
always encrypt for you.

-- 
You are receiving this mail because:
You are the assignee for the bug.

[Akonadi] [Bug 471933] New: akonadi crash on logout

2023-07-04 Thread Jörg Bornemann
https://bugs.kde.org/show_bug.cgi?id=471933

Bug ID: 471933
   Summary: akonadi crash on logout
Classification: Frameworks and Libraries
   Product: Akonadi
   Version: unspecified
  Platform: Debian stable
OS: Linux
Status: REPORTED
  Keywords: drkonqi
  Severity: crash
  Priority: NOR
 Component: server
  Assignee: kdepim-bugs@kde.org
  Reporter: joerg.bornem...@qt.io
CC: c...@carlschwan.eu
  Target Milestone: ---

Application: akonadiserver (5.22.3 (22.12.3))

Qt Version: 5.15.8
Frameworks Version: 5.103.0
Operating System: Linux 6.1.0-9-amd64 x86_64
Windowing System: Wayland
Distribution: Debian GNU/Linux 12 (bookworm)
DrKonqi: 5.27.5 [KCrashBackend]

-- Information about the crash:
I was logging out. The logout timer started to run. I was pressing the logout
button maybe twice to accelerate the logout procedure.

The reporter is unsure if this crash is reproducible.

-- Backtrace:
Application: Akonadi Server (akonadiserver), signal: Segmentation fault

[KCrash Handler]
#4  0x5589a61a41cc in ?? ()
#5  0x7f3c2c8dd6f0 in QObject::event(QEvent*) () from
/lib/x86_64-linux-gnu/libQt5Core.so.5
#6  0x7f3c2c8b16cd in QCoreApplication::notifyInternal2(QObject*, QEvent*)
() from /lib/x86_64-linux-gnu/libQt5Core.so.5
#7  0x7f3c2c8b4681 in QCoreApplicationPrivate::sendPostedEvents(QObject*,
int, QThreadData*) () from /lib/x86_64-linux-gnu/libQt5Core.so.5
#8  0x7f3c2c90a153 in ?? () from /lib/x86_64-linux-gnu/libQt5Core.so.5
#9  0x7f3c2b11e7a9 in g_main_context_dispatch () from
/lib/x86_64-linux-gnu/libglib-2.0.so.0
#10 0x7f3c2b11ea38 in ?? () from /lib/x86_64-linux-gnu/libglib-2.0.so.0
#11 0x7f3c2b11eacc in g_main_context_iteration () from
/lib/x86_64-linux-gnu/libglib-2.0.so.0
#12 0x7f3c2c909836 in
QEventDispatcherGlib::processEvents(QFlags) ()
from /lib/x86_64-linux-gnu/libQt5Core.so.5
#13 0x7f3c2c8b017b in
QEventLoop::exec(QFlags) () from
/lib/x86_64-linux-gnu/libQt5Core.so.5
#14 0x7f3c2c8b82d6 in QCoreApplication::exec() () from
/lib/x86_64-linux-gnu/libQt5Core.so.5
#15 0x5589a61a1450 in ?? ()
#16 0x7f3c2c44618a in __libc_start_call_main
(main=main@entry=0x5589a61a1150, argc=argc@entry=1,
argv=argv@entry=0x7ffc2b1667b8) at ../sysdeps/nptl/libc_start_call_main.h:58
#17 0x7f3c2c446245 in __libc_start_main_impl (main=0x5589a61a1150, argc=1,
argv=0x7ffc2b1667b8, init=, fini=,
rtld_fini=, stack_end=0x7ffc2b1667a8) at ../csu/libc-start.c:381
#18 0x5589a61a3c81 in ?? ()
[Inferior 1 (process 52440) detached]

Reported using DrKonqi

-- 
You are receiving this mail because:
You are the assignee for the bug.

[kmail2] [Bug 433253] Folder list shows unread messages but filter doesn't

2023-07-04 Thread Gaël de Chalendar
https://bugs.kde.org/show_bug.cgi?id=433253

Gaël de Chalendar (aka Kleag)  changed:

   What|Removed |Added

   Platform|Ubuntu  |Neon
 Status|REPORTED|CONFIRMED
Version|5.15.1  |5.23.2
 Ever confirmed|0   |1

-- 
You are receiving this mail because:
You are the assignee for the bug.

[kmail2] [Bug 433253] Folder list shows unread messages but filter doesn't

2023-07-04 Thread Gaël de Chalendar
https://bugs.kde.org/show_bug.cgi?id=433253

Gaël de Chalendar (aka Kleag)  changed:

   What|Removed |Added

 CC||kle...@gmail.com

--- Comment #2 from Gaël de Chalendar (aka Kleag)  ---
Created attachment 160071
  --> https://bugs.kde.org/attachment.cgi?id=160071=edit
Another occurrence of the bug

I also encounter this bug from time to time. Don't know how I made it disappear
previous times. Some random things with akonadi I suppose. The backend is EWS
connector.

Operating System: KDE neon 5.27
KDE Plasma Version: 5.27.6
KDE Frameworks Version: 5.107.0
Qt Version: 5.15.10
Kernel Version: 5.19.0-46-generic (64-bit)
Graphics Platform: Wayland
Processors: 8 × Intel® Core™ i7-8650U CPU @ 1.90GHz
Memory: 31.2 Gio of RAM
Graphics Processor: Mesa Intel® UHD Graphics 620
Manufacturer: Dell Inc.
Product Name: Latitude 5590

-- 
You are receiving this mail because:
You are the assignee for the bug.